I’m not sure if I fully understand what you mean by the low level fold (I’m guessing it’s the positioning where the keyboard is vertical and the device is at a low angle?), but in general the new keyboard folio is much better than the old one. I would not get the smaller ipad pro, because screen size is a nice thing to have and this one has thin borders, so it is not as big as the previous model (which was a monster).Ĭontext: I’ve been an iPad user since the original iPad and this is (I think) my fourth iPad to date. 64GB is too small, as I like to have my document collection on the ipad, as well as a bunch of movies sometimes. That said, it’s quite heavy at 400g and I found it makes a big difference when holding the ipad: I can easily hold the 600g ipad, but holding the whole package at 1kg is nowhere near as nice.įor storage, I went with 256GB, because Apple annoyingly does not provide a 128GB option. ![]() But if you do plan to do some typing, it’s the best keyboard out there, and the case works surprisingly well. If you mostly need the ipad for graphical/3D work, I wouldn’t get the keyboard. ![]() I use it with the Apple keyboard folio thing, which is a mixed bag, depending on your needs. It is a spectacular machine, packing a serious computer (more powerful than most laptops) in a 6mm thick enclosure. I would highly recommend the 12.9" iPad Pro. ![]()
